Now HM\'s Police Medal for Excellence

The Government has approved a proposal to institute the “Union Home Minister’s Medal for Excellence in Police Investigation” to promote high professional standards of Investigation of Crime in the State/UT Police and Central Investigating Agencies in the country. Officers from the rank of Sub-Inspector to Superintendent of Police are eligible. A total of 162 medals will be awarded every year; of these, 137 will be for the States/UTs and 25 for the Central Investigating Agencies, BPR&D will invite nominations from States/UTs/Central Investigating Agencies based on recommendations from a State-level Committee headed by ADG rank officer. The names of awardees will be declared on 15th August every year.
